Rich ā€œJakeā€ JacobsonRich ā€œJakeā€ Jacobson
We liked it. Good and ok... Portions were huge. I had Veal Parm, wife had Eggplant Parm, and a stuffed long hot App. Everything very tasty, sauce a bit acidic (personal taste), Eggplant slices, freshly cooked and thick, which is fine but a bit under done/chewy. She had homemade hats that she loved. Veal was super tender, breading a bit thick. The one thing that was almost a deal breaker was cheese on veal was a mozzarella cheddar blend, and possibly pre grated type? Flavorful but the Brooklyn in me wants Mozzarella:-). Waitress were super! Good desserts offered. Small place, atmosphere was so so. Could have used a little more ethnic vibe to it in my opinion. I would go back, wife probably not?

My mom and I went to Joeys for lunch today 5/15/18. The building was small but could easily fit 60-65 people, only 4 parking spots out front. Nice simple decor, very clean bathrooms! The waitress was very pleasant and the service was great throughout. The bread they served was light and airy and delicious. The eggplant parm that my mother ordered was delicious, she said it was seasoned well, and the marinara....she could eat plain, it was so good. I ordered homemade cavatelli pasta with marinara, and a meatball. Here’s where the chef ruined the dish... when you take the cooked pasta out of the hot water, you want to shake the water off the pasta, you want to shake it off really good. Because when you add marinara sauce to water soaked pasta, it has a slight vomit taste. I used some of my mother’s marinara and it tasted better. When I heated up the leftovers the extra water had evaporated and the pasta and sauce tasted a lot better. The meatballs were amazing, not overly seasoned, and not fatty, which was refreshing.
